DOS下面的文档到Linux里面看时,发现没行结束都多了一个^M的符合,可以使用下面的命令去掉
:% s/^M//g
其实是一个简单的替换命令,只是,那个^M不是直接输入的,而是应该同时按下Ctrl+V+M才行
给文件每行开始增加一一些字符,可以使用
:% s/^/somestrings//g
在每一行的后面加入一些字符则可以使用
:% s/$/somestrings//g
这实际上使用了正规表达式,因为再正规表达式中,^表示一行的开始,而$表示一行的结尾.
这两个小把戏我主要用来批量下载文件后者对文件进行copy或移动操作.

